    Hi,

    Can someone please help me to find out the following answers:

    1) My L1B visa will be expire on 16 May 2016 and when i can apply for extension?
    2) If i will apply the extension in premium now and the result will come in December and if my extension will be rejected then my visa will also be rejected or my visa will be there till May 2016?

    Visa, petition and I-94 are three different things. I-94 and petition extension can be applied while in US, an approval of which allows you to stay and work while in US, but doesnt allow you to freely leave US and return without first getting a new visa outside US. In order to get a new visa you need to take the extended petition to a US consulate outside US and attend a new visa stamping interview.

    1. Assuming your I-94 and/or petition is expiring May 2016 too, then you can apply for extension 6 Months prior to I-94 expiry that is Dec 2015.
    2. They would mention in the denial notice, in most probability, you would be allowed to stay till current I-94 expiry.
